Call For Resource Tracks (Extended)

China Conference on Knowledge Graph and Semantic Computing (CCKS 2021) Call for Resource Tracks

Conference TimeAugust 18th to 21st, 2021, Guangzhou

Submission Deadline: May 20th, 2021 May 25th, 2021

Open resources are important for promoting scientific research and industry applications. CCKS 2021 Resource Track aims to encourage resource sharing following best practice within the knowledge graph and semantic computing community.  Resource types include, but are not restricted to: open knowledge graphs and related datasets, open knowledge graph algorithms and tools (including APIs and software frameworks), ontologies/vocabularies, benchmarking activities/standards/methods for evaluations of knowledge graph quality and applications, workflows, crowdsourcing task designs, and protocols, etc. We encourage authors and organizations to share resources in OpenKG and following related principles.

Submission method:

The submission of Resource Track should be a paper via the conference paper submission website (please pay attention to choose the Resource Topic): https://easychair.org/conferences/?conf=ccks2021. Resource Track papers shall be reviewed in a single-blind review mechanism, which requires that the authors and organizations of resources indicated in the papers, and the length of papers shall not exceed 6 pages (including references). The paper should provide accessible links to the resource (such as OpenKG, GitHub links, etc.), introduce the value of the resource, the construction process, and usage, etc. The benchmark activities paper should include the evaluation process and provide a detailed description of the experimental setup. Submissions should be in Springer LNCS template (same template for English and Chinese): http://www.springer.com/gp/computer-science/lncs/conference-proceedings-guidelines (Word templates download address; Latex template download address).

The committee reviewers will evaluate both the quality of the resources and papers in terms of impact, reusability (e.g., whether the resources include detailed usage instructions, accessible download or query interfaces for the resources, etc.), and data principles. Finally, the reviewers will select CCKS2021 Best Open Resource (Paper) Award. OpenKG will promote and publicize the selected open sources. English papers will be included in the CCKS2021 Proceedings by Springer. A number of the best English papers (after extension) will be invited to be published in the journal of Big Data Research (SCI) and Data Intelligence.

Topics for this resource call include (but are not restricted to):

  • Open knowledge graph datasets, including knowledge graph datasets and annotation datasets for knowledge graph tasks such as Q&A, conversation, recommendation, search, and multimodal learning tasks, etc.;
  • Open knowledge graph algorithms and tools, mainly including reusable APIs and software frameworks which can be quickly reused for knowledge graph data processing and engineering tasks either through online services or download packages;
  • Ontology/vocabularies, including domain schema, semantic relations, and vocabularies, etc.;
  • Knowledge graph benchmarking activities, focusing on comprehensible and systematic evaluation of existing datasets and systems;
  • Innovative evaluation methods and metrics focusing on knowledge graph and related algorithms;
  • Workflows, including reusable science and experimental workflows;
  • Crowdsourcing task designs, aiming for building open resources such as gold standards;
  • Protocols for conducting knowledge graph research, experiments, and application developments.
